How do I fix svchost.exe error?
Click the Start button and type the command prompt or cmd in this search box. Right-click the Command Prompt command and select “Run as administrator”. In the window that opens, type sfc /scannow. If any errors are found, the System File Checker will create them automatically.
Is svchost.exe a virus?
Is svchost.exe a virus? No, right? However, the virus can impersonate the svchost.exe process. In fact, if you see a suspicious process, I recommend that you stop it and immediately run an antivirus scan for a possible virus, and then delete it.
